Why Order Management Matters in WooCommerce
An efficient order‑handling pipeline can turn a one‑time shopper into a loyal customer. Seamless order tracking, a clean checkout flow, and easy profile updates reduce friction and increase trust. When shoppers can view the status of their purchase and edit their shipping address without leaving the site, the likelihood of Cart abandonment drops dramatically.

The Customer Experience: Seamless Checkout and Profile Updates
Checkout is the pivotal point where most sales are won or lost. A clunky checkout page, a mandatory login that breaks the flow, or an unreadable address form can quickly drive users away.
Fast, One‑page Checkout
To streamline the purchase process, consider a collapsed page that gathers all necessary information in a single, non‑scrolling layout. You can hide optional fields with a “Show more” toggle, so the page doesn’t overwhelm users.

Core Features of an Efficient WooCommerce Order System
Below is a quick checklist of the main functionalities that should be in place for a top‑tier WooCommerce store. Use this list to audit your current setup and plan future upgrades.
Custom order status workflows (processing, shipping, completed, on hold)
Real‑time notification emails and SMS alerts for order updates
Subscription renewal reminders and auto‑renew features
Customer segmentation and discount rule engines
Adding any of these features can significantly improve the customer experience.

Sometimes the default WooCommerce checkout is simply not enough. Building a custom flow—whether it’s a two‑step wizard, a single‑page design, or a mobile‑optimized layout—ensures you’re not bound by the limitations of the default template.
Here are the steps to take:
Identify the pain points in your current checkout. Use heatmaps or user recordings to spot drop‑off areas.
Choose the right plugin or custom theme that allows you to drag and drop fields.
Test with a small subset of customers before rolling out to the entire site.
